Backpack hunters... short Kifaru review - 03/14/2014 1:58 AM
I know there are one or two guys on here that backpack in on hunts.
I just picked up a new Kifaru duplex frame, Highcamp 7000 bag, & hunting cargo panel.
It was a bit more money than I usually spend on that type of thing (About $700 with shipping in the solid foliage color I got) but I'm spending more time backpack hunting & the smallest critters I get to hunt are black bear so I want to be comfortable with large loads.
I got it about 2 weeks ago, & due to the time of year I don't any field experience with it yet but have treadmill & road time with it with about 47# gross weight. Longest treadmill/road sessions have been about an hour (4 miles). I have to say it is the most comfortable pack I have ever worn with this moderate weight in it. I have a Cabela's Alaskan frame & pack & a Barneys Alaskan freighter frame & neither are in the same league. The Barneys may compare at 100# or more but I doubt it will beat the Kifaru & the barney's frame is almost as heavy as the Kifaru frame & bag.
Workmanship seems to be first class, just excellent, as does the engineering.
